0

私はLiferayPortalを初めて使用し、6.1CEを使用しています。複数の開発者が単一のLiferayポータルに同時に変更を加えることができるようにする方法を見つけようとしています。ステージング環境をセットアップして、すべての開発者がLiveサイトにログインし、そのインスタンスのステージング環境内で開発できるようにすることができることを知っています。また、リモートステージングを設定できることも知っています。これにより、開発者は別のステージング環境(別のLiferayインスタンス)で変更を加えてから、変更をLiveサイトにリモートで公開できます。また、複数の開発者がそれぞれその単一のリモートステージング環境にログインできることも知っています。

私が知りたいのはこれです:すべてが同じLive Liferayポータルインスタンス(すべてのステージング環境とは別)に公開するリモートステージング環境(開発者ごとに1つ)として複数のLiferayインスタンスを設定できますか?その場合、1つのリモートステージング環境で行われ、Liveに公開された変更は、他のリモートステージング環境に反映されますか?たとえば、ステージング環境でページが変更された場合。AおよびLiveに公開された場合、変更はStagingEnvに表示されます。B、またはそれは変更に気づかないでしょうか?

質問/シナリオが理にかなっていることを願っています。さらに詳しい説明が必要な場合は、詳細を追加できるようにお知らせください。前もって感謝します。

4

1 に答える 1

1

Liferay 6.1 からは、ページ バリエーション(コンテンツの効果的な分岐) を操作できるようになり、複数の並行バージョンを操作できるようになりました。これは、完全に一致するわけではありませんが、あなたが説明したものに最も近いようです。

ページと記事を手動でエクスポート/インポートして移動することもできますが、分散バージョン管理システムのように機能する自動化を探しているように感じます-どこにも見つからないでしょう. 競合を明確にするためのある程度の手作業は依然として残ります - そしてそのためのインターフェースは通常、少し毛むくじゃらです。

于 2012-10-24T10:03:49.703 に答える